I'm fairly tempted to donate for it. They've obviously got the talent and the imagination to run with it, and the idea of playing with nostalgia and childish imagination is brilliant (Holy cow those characters are cute!), but the whole "children beating up child zombies" might cause a bit of a media stir. They're definitely going into the realm of products that offend, but at least it's not designed to offend, unlike some games. From what it looks like they'll be fairly conservative with blood and such. The zombies look more like crypt-walkers with black blood than fresh meat and oozing. They were pretty clear that it isn't geared towards kids, though, so I dunno.

My main concern is whether or not they'll be able to achieve the scope that they're looking for, though. Playing as a kid is cool and all, but having $2 million of game being the point where they can complete just the school seems a little odd. Fighting zombies in a school sounds fun, but that better be one dang interesting school if that's all there is when the game is "done". They're also not clear on what the goals and/or missions will be, which is fairly important for setting the mood. Knowing what I'll be doing in that school beyond fighting zombie hordes would do a lot to ease my hesitation.
